WebKey birth order trait: Controlling The Middle Child Difficult to categorize, they avoid being boxed in and have a more go-with-the-flow attitude than their older siblings. They tend to be unbiased and levelheaded and are good at negotiations, most likely from playing mediator between their siblings. WebMay 10, 2024 · The development of personality is a complex process shaped by many factors. Birth order is often regarded as one of these influential stimuli affecting people’s personalities. However, recent research shows that the links between personality and birth order are not significant.
